چکیده مقاله:

Two different Flyback configuration sat input PFC stage for lighting applications are presented in this paper. In both the converter configurations, the input PFC stage consists of two flyback converters with different polarity in order to avoid the input diode bridge rectifier. The design of the converters for 30 W light emitting diode applications is presented. The two converters are simulated using SIMULINK and simulation results are presented in the paper. A comparison in terms of losses and efficiency is carried out between the two converter configurations. A RCD snubber circuit is introduced in the input flyback stage of both the converter configurations to reduce the voltage stress across the switches due to leakage inductance at the primary side of the transformer. The output stage is boost converter circuit.
